G DATA XDR is a “Certified Leader” in the AV-Comparatives EPR Test 2026

New XDR platform demonstrates strong detection and response capabilities in independent enterprise security test

G DATA CyberDefense has achieved the highest distinction with its new XDR solution at the first attempt in the latest Endpoint Prevention and Response (EPR) Test conducted by AV-Comparatives. The independent testing institute awarded G DATA XDR “Certified Leader” status. The security solution stopped all simulated attacks before they were able to compromise critical systems. G DATA XDR achieved this result using its standard configuration, without any additional adjustments or optimizations. At the same time, neither false positives nor workflow delays resulted in additional operational costs.

For the 2026 EPR Test, AV-Comparatives evaluated 14 enterprise security solutions across 50 realistic, multi-stage attack scenarios. Unlike traditional malware tests, the EPR Test focuses on complete attack chains – from initial access, for example through phishing, to privilege escalation and lateral movement within the network, all the way to data theft. The scenarios are based on techniques and tactics from the MITRE ATT&CK Enterprise framework.

Realistic attack scenarios instead of static malware tests
The requirements for achieving Certified Leader status are demanding. Products must achieve a combined Active and Passive Response Score of at least 92 percent while maintaining an acceptable operational footprint, with few false positives and no significant workflow delays. Of the 14 products tested in 2026, eleven achieved Certified Leader status.

About the AV-Comparatives EPR Test
AV-Comparatives is an independent security software testing laboratory based in Austria. In the 2026 Endpoint Prevention and Response Test, 14 enterprise security products were evaluated across 50 realistic, multi-stage attack scenarios. The scenarios represent complete attack chains and are based on techniques and tactics from the MITRE ATT&CK Enterprise framework.
